If I judge by the number of volunteers for the NomCom, the amount of people interested in this sort of community work is not exactly overwhelming. If I look at who contributed to these documents - that were discussed on an open and public mailing list - the amount of people interested in this sort of community work is not exactly overwhelming either. Daniel has a deep interest (obviously, and still, after so many years) to ensure the well-being of the RIPE NCC *and* the RIPE community, and has invested enormous amounts of time both in actually *creating* a process, where we had none before, gathering volunteers for the NomCom, and pushing the selected members to do their job - all this in a manner that was totally independent from the NCC (e-mails went to a separate server hosted elsewhere, etc.), and very neutral on the actual candidates. > The heart of my complaint is a passion for bottom-up governance and the > primacy of community voice in the community. So - please help make the processes better. Not complain after the fact that the processes are not to your liking. [..] > Yes, this is why I precisely added my support to the request for > this to get fixed and I am extremely sad that the 2020 nom-com chair > disagreed. There is nothing in the process that says "we can change this any time while it's already running" - and we shouldn't. The NomCom discussed this at length, and we (not the chair) decided that we go on and do what we were volunteered for: select two candidates that would make a good RIPE chair. And so we did.
